Flood Warning issued February 13 at 9:19PM EST until February 17 at 8:20AM EST by NWS Columbia SC

…The Flood Warning continues for the following rivers in South
Carolina…

Congaree River At Carolina Eastman affecting Richland, Calhoun
and Lexington Counties.

Congaree River At Congaree River at Congaree NP Near Gadsden
affecting Richland and Calhoun Counties.

…The Flood Warning is extended for the following rivers in South
Carolina…

Pee Dee River At Pee Dee River at Cheraw affecting Marlboro and
Chesterfield Counties.

* WHAT…Minor flooding is forecast.

* WHERE…Pee Dee River at Pee Dee River at Cheraw.

* WHEN…From Friday morning to Monday morning.

* IMPACTS…At 20.0 feet, River bottomland downstream from cheraw
will begin to flood.
At 30.0 feet, The higher bank begins to flood. Large areas of
farmland and river bottomland near Cheraw will be flooded.
Portions of Riverside Park become flooded.
At 33.0 feet, Southeast of Wallace, water spreads onto Old River
Road between Community Road and Highway 912.

* ADDITIONAL DETAILS…
– At 8:15 PM EST Thursday the stage was 24.7 feet.
– Bankfull stage is 20.0 feet.
– Forecast…The river is expected to rise above flood stage
late tomorrow morning to a crest of 31.9 feet Saturday
morning. It will then fall below flood stage Sunday morning.
– Flood stage is 30.0 feet.
